ADAM NEATE’s first solo show at Elms Lesters Painting Rooms demonstrated his masterful use of different materials. including an impressive collection of new paintings on cardboard that pushed his own artistic boundaries.
‘PAINTINGS, POTS and PRINTS‘ showcased Neate’s two dimensional, painterly pieces that had taken on a new energy, and his three dimensional multi-media works which continue to grow increasingly complex and and layered.
Neate’s pots were the result of months of collaboration between the artist and internationally renowned British potter, DAN KELLY. The idea of introducing Neate to Kelly was perfect – both artists approach their work with vigour and tenacity, and both employ the techniques of cutting and shaping their chosen medium.
For this project, working in liaison with Adam, Dan threw a selection of his signature stoneware and porcelain vessels to which Neate introduced his subtle, sophisticated line. The resultant work was much more than the sum of the parts: each piece was a perfect marriage of form and decoration, with both artists’ influence and input being strong and vibrant.
